🥘 Ingredients For Instant Pot Sweet Potato Chili

  • Ground Beef: Ground beef is a staple in Paleo and Whole30 dinners. You could also use ground turkey, bison, chicken or venison.
  • Green Bell Pepper & Onion: I love the flavor and color contrast of green bell peppers but feel free to use whatever color you’d like.
  • Sweet Potatoes: Adds a hearty hint of sweetness to this Whole30 chili that contrasts the spiciness.
  • Rotel: A can of diced tomatoes mixed with green chilies. 
  • Crushed Tomatoes: Gives the chili a hearty tomato base.
  • Homemade Chili Seasoning: See below for the spice mix recipe.

🧂Homemade Chili Seasoning

  • 1 tbsp Chili Powder
  • 1/2 tbsp Cumin
  • 1/2 tbsp Garlic Powder
  • 1/2 tbsp Onion Powder
  • 1 tsp Smoked Paprika
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 1/2 tsp Ground Black Pepper

📖 How To Make Instant Pot Beef And Sweet Potato Chili

1️⃣ Add 2 tsp avocado oil to instant pot and turn to SAUTE mode.

2️⃣ Add in diced bell pepper and onion along with ground beef and chili seasonings.

3️⃣ Saute for about 5-7 minutes or until vegetables begin to soften and meat begins to brown.

4️⃣ Add in diced sweet potatoes, rotel and crushed tomatoes and stir until all combined.

5️⃣ Cover instant pot with lid and cook on manual HIGH pressure for 20 minutes.  Use a quick release when finished cooking. Portion into bowls and serve with hot with garnish.

Instant Pot Beef and Sweet Potato Chili (whole30, paleo)

This instant pot beanless chili recipe is made with ground beef and sweet potato for a simple hearty meal that can be prepped for the week. Beef and sweet potato chili is paleo, whole30 and gluten free. A great addition to your Whole30 ground beef instant pot recipes!
4.49 from 27 votes
Print Pin Rate
Prep Time: 10 minutes
Cook Time: 30 minutes
Total Time: 40 minutes
Servings: 4 -6 servings
Calories: 232kcal

Ingredients

  • 1 lb Ground Beef
  • 1 Green Bell Pepper diced
  • 1 Medium White Onion diced
  • 3 Medium Sweet Potatoes diced
  • 1 10 oz Can Rotel
  • 15 oz Can Crushed Tomatoes
  • 2 tsp [Avocado Oil]

Chili Seasonings:

  • 1 tbsp Chili Powder
  • ½ tbsp Cumin
  • ½ tbsp Garlic Powder
  • ½ tbsp Onion Powder
  • 1 tsp [Smoked Paprika]
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• ½ tsp Ground Black Pepper

Instructions

  • Add 2 tsp avocado oil to instant pot and turn to SAUTE mode.
  • Add in diced bell pepper and onion along with ground beef and chili seasonings.
  • Saute for about 5-7 minutes or until vegetables begin to soften and meat begins to brown.
  • Add in diced sweet potatoes, rotel and crushed tomatoes and stir until all combined.
  • Cover instant pot with lid and cook on manual HIGH pressure for 20 minutes.  Use a quick release when finished cooking.
  • Portion into bowls and serve with hot with garnish.

Nutrition

Serving: 1-1/5 cups | Calories: 232kcal | Carbohydrates: 18g | Protein: 18g | Fat: 10g | Saturated Fat: 4g | Polyunsaturated Fat: 5g | Cholesterol: 50mg | Sodium: 629mg | Fiber: 3g | Sugar: 6g
